Lindy Key Features
- AI Agent Builder with natural language 'vibe coding' - create agents from simple prompts
- 5,000+ integrations via Pipedream partnership (Gmail, Slack, Notion, HubSpot, Salesforce, Airtable, Quickbooks, and more)
- Agent Swarms - organize multiple AI agents across departments for coordinated workflows
- Gaia AI Phone Agent platform for autonomous voice calls (sales, support, scheduling)
- Multi-model AI support (Claude Sonnet 4.5, GPT-5, GPT-5 Codex, Gemini 2.5 Pro, Gemini 2.5 Flash-Lite, OpenAI o3, Claude Haiku 3.5)
- Autopilot feature - AI agents use cloud computers to go beyond API integration limits
- Custom Python/JavaScript code execution within workflows for data manipulation and complex logic
- No-code visual workflow builder with drag-and-drop triggers and actions
- Up to 50M character knowledge base (Business plan) for context-aware agent responses
- Image processing with Gemini - share images with AI agents for intelligent analysis
- SOC 2 & HIPAA compliance, SSO, SCIM provisioning, and audit logs for enterprise security
- 30+ language support for global deployment
- Email triage, calendar management, CRM updates, lead qualification automation
- Real-time collaboration and task delegation across business tools
Raycast Key Features
- Blazingly fast keyboard-driven launcher (0.5s startup) for macOS and Windows (beta)
- 1,300+ community extensions covering GitHub, Jira, VS Code, Docker, smart home, and more
- AI Extensions Beta with natural language workflows for coding and task automation
- Advanced AI models: OpenAI, Anthropic, Perplexity, Mistral, Google, xAI (Pro + Advanced AI)
- Bring Your Own Key (BYOK) for unlimited AI usage with personal API keys
- Local AI models via Ollama integration (100+ models, 135M to 671B parameters)
- Raycast for iOS with cross-platform AI chat and syncing
- Auto Transcribe with Granola for automated meeting notes and summaries
- Advanced clipboard manager with unlimited history (Pro) and search functionality
- Window management system with multiple snap configurations and hotkey support
- Text expander with snippets for automating repetitive typing tasks
- Cloud sync across devices for commands, snippets, and settings (Pro)
- Custom themes and macOS Tahoe Liquid Glass design integration (Pro)
- Reasoning models support (OpenAI o3-mini, Claude 3.7 Sonnet)
- Calculator with natural language processing and unit conversions
- Raycast Notes for quick note-taking and knowledge capture
